What It Solves
Chrome's Safety Check is designed to:
- Flag unsafe or compromised passwords stored in your browser.
- Alert you to outdated versions that may expose you to security risks.
- Highlight unsafe browsing settings that could leave you vulnerable to phishing or malware.
- Identify site security issues that might otherwise go unnoticed.
By running this check, you are proactively protecting yourself instead of assuming Chrome is already set up safely.
How to Run Chrome Safety Check
- Open Chrome on your phone.
- Navigate to Settings then Safety check.
- Review the items Chrome flags.
- Fix any issues related to passwords, updates, safe browsing, or site security.
- Repeat this process occasionally, especially after installing new apps or extensions elsewhere.
